I really hate to say anything. With pet peeves its alway better to just keep ones mouth shut. but I'm tired of being at work so....
Please ride THROUGH puddles. you will not melt. your drive train will not be ruined. But you WILL widden the trail if you go around.
I know DC is a lost cause as are most "single track" trails in PHX. but when you get the rare chance to re live more of your childhood....splash through a puddle. its way more fun that you remember.
